platform/surface: Add Surface ACPI Notify driver
The Surface ACPI Notify (SAN) device provides an ACPI interface to the Surface Aggregator EC, specifically the Surface Serial Hub interface. This interface allows EC requests to be made from ACPI code and can convert a subset of EC events back to ACPI notifications. Specifically, this interface provides a GenericSerialBus operation region ACPI code can execute a request by writing the request command data and payload to this operation region and reading back the corresponding response via a write-then-read operation. Furthermore, this interface provides a _DSM method to be called when certain events from the EC have been received, essentially turning them into ACPI notifications. The driver provided in this commit essentially takes care of translating the request data written to the operation region, executing the request, waiting for it to finish, and finally writing and translating back the response (if the request has one). Furthermore, this driver takes care of enabling the events handled via ACPI _DSM calls. Lastly, this driver also exposes an interface providing discrete GPU (dGPU) power-on notifications on the Surface Book 2, which are also received via the operation region interface (but not handled by the SAN driver directly), making them accessible to other drivers (such as a dGPU hot-plug driver that may be added later on). On 5th and 6th generation Surface devices (Surface Pro 5/2017, Pro 6, Book 2, Laptop 1 and 2), the SAN interface provides full battery and thermal subsystem access, as well as other EC based functionality. On those models, battery and thermal sensor devices are implemented as standard ACPI devices of that type, however, forward ACPI calls to the corresponding Surface Aggregator EC request via the SAN interface and receive corresponding notifications (e.g. battery information change) from it. This interface is therefore required to provide said functionality on those devices. +/* SPDX-License-Identifier: GPL-2.0+ */
+/*
+ * Interface for Surface ACPI Notify (SAN) driver.
+ *
+ * Provides access to discrete GPU notifications sent from ACPI via the SAN
+ * driver, which are not handled by this driver directly.
+ *
+ * Copyright (C) 2019-2020 Maximilian Luz <luzmaximilian@gmail.com>
+ */
+
+#ifndef _LINUX_SURFACE_ACPI_NOTIFY_H
+#define _LINUX_SURFACE_ACPI_NOTIFY_H
+
+#include <linux/notifier.h>
+#include <linux/types.h>
+
+/**
+ * struct san_dgpu_event - Discrete GPU ACPI event.
+ * @category: Category of the event.
+ * @target: Target ID of the event source.
+ * @command: Command ID of the event.
+ * @instance: Instance ID of the event source.
+ * @length: Length of the event's payload data (in bytes).
+ * @payload: Pointer to the event's payload data.
+ */
+struct san_dgpu_event {
+ u8 category;
+ u8 target;
+ u8 command;
+ u8 instance;
+ u16 length;
+ u8 *payload;
+};
+
+int san_client_link(struct device *client);
+int san_dgpu_notifier_register(struct notifier_block *nb);
+int san_dgpu_notifier_unregister(struct notifier_block *nb);
+
+#endif /* _LINUX_SURFACE_ACPI_NOTIFY_H */
